Technical Analysis

CAMP4 shares are currently trading at $4.33, placing the stock just beneath the noted resistance zone near $4.55. Over recent weeks, the price has oscillated within a tightening range, with the $4.11 support level serving as a consistent floor during pullbacks. This price action suggests a potential consolidation phase, as bulls defend the lower boundary while sellers emerge near the resistance area. Momentum indicators have retreated from overbought territory and are now hovering in neutral to slightly oversold ranges, hinting that selling pressure may be waning. Volume has been below average during the latest attempts to test resistance, which could signal insufficient conviction to break higher. A sustained move above the $4.55 level would likely require a catalyst and stronger participation, while a break below $4.11 might expose the stock to further downside toward deeper support. Trend analysis shows that the stock remains in a longer-term downtrend, though the recent series of higher lows near support could be an early sign of basing activity. Traders may watch for a decisive close above resistance or a retest of support to gauge the next directional move. The narrowing price range and neutral reading on relative strength indicators suggest a period of indecision before the next significant trend emerges.
